USB Audio Interface Compatibility

the USB Audio Interface* can read flash drives loaded with MP3 or WMAŽ music files. You can also plug in your compatible iPodŽ to this port, which not only charges the device but allows it to be controlled using the interface dial on the head unit or steering wheel.
Does this only work with the navigation system or is it still an option if you decide to go with a CD Player head unit?

I don't necessarily need a navigation system (even though it would be nice), but I like the idea of being able to control my iPod through the head unit...
